Subject: Timetabler push — ready when you are

Hey Mira, the Chalkline timetable solver passed the full Fenwick Academy test set overnight — no clashes, no orphaned periods, and the lunch-block constraint finally behaves. Docs are updated and the rollback script is staged. Nothing weird in the soak run. Green light from our side whenever you want to cut it. The candidate build is identified below.

build token for tawif-bahip: htk31_68bba16e1afabfef4ecc69408c06f16

### Action item: Harrowfield gateway buffering

During the outage, the Harrowfield telemetry gateway dropped readings from roughly forty tractors because its in-memory buffer had no overflow policy. Owner for the fix is the Fieldwire team: add disk-backed spill, cap retention at six hours, and alert when the buffer exceeds half capacity. Target is two sprints out. Progress will be reported at this sync until closed. Design notes, capacity math, and the review checklist are being tracked on the internal page:

runbook for yahop-tajep: https://jenkins.olvarqstack.internal/settings

# Welcome aboard! This sets up the client for Loomwheel, the workflow engine
# we're migrating all the old cron jobs into. Short version: anything that used
# to live in the crontab on the legacy Pinebox host now runs as a Loomwheel
# workflow, which gives us retries, logging, and fewer 3am surprises.
# This client talks to the internal Loomwheel scheduler API — don't point it
# at staging unless you know why. Auth is a single service key, which goes
# right below this comment.

API key for bageg-kajef: vxb2-ss

MEMO — Board Only

Subject: Customer concentration risk

Ostrell Manufacturing now represents 41% of trailing-twelve-month revenue, up from 28% last year. Their contract renews in seven months. Loss or material reduction would force immediate cost action. Mitigation underway: pipeline diversification in the Harwick region, pricing review, and two enterprise pilots. Full exposure analysis attached. Treat the following note as strictly confidential.

internal memo for tagef-hadup: Gross margin on Ulaath came in at 15 percent against a plan of 5 percent. Only 7 of the 120 pilot accounts renewed Ulaath, so a churn review is set for October 15.